static void clip_push(struct atm_vcc *vcc, struct sk_buff *skb)
{
	struct clip_vcc *clip_vcc = CLIP_VCC(vcc);

	pr_debug("\n");

	if (!clip_devs) {
		atm_return(vcc, skb->truesize);
		kfree_skb(skb);
		return;
	}

	if (!skb) {
		pr_debug("removing VCC %p\n", clip_vcc);
		if (clip_vcc->entry)
			unlink_clip_vcc(clip_vcc);
		clip_vcc->old_push(vcc, NULL);	/* pass on the bad news */
		kfree(clip_vcc);
		return;
	}
	atm_return(vcc, skb->truesize);
	skb->dev = clip_vcc->entry ? clip_vcc->entry->neigh->dev : clip_devs;
	/* clip_vcc->entry == NULL if we don't have an IP address yet */
	if (!skb->dev) {
		dev_kfree_skb_any(skb);
		return;
	}
	ATM_SKB(skb)->vcc = vcc;
	skb_reset_mac_header(skb);
	if (!clip_vcc->encap ||
	    skb->len < RFC1483LLC_LEN ||
	    memcmp(skb->data, llc_oui, sizeof(llc_oui)))
		skb->protocol = htons(ETH_P_IP);
	else {
		skb->protocol = ((__be16 *)skb->data)[3];
		skb_pull(skb, RFC1483LLC_LEN);
		if (skb->protocol == htons(ETH_P_ARP)) {
			skb->dev->stats.rx_packets++;
			skb->dev->stats.rx_bytes += skb->len;
			clip_arp_rcv(skb);
			return;
		}
	}
	clip_vcc->last_use = jiffies;
	skb->dev->stats.rx_packets++;
	skb->dev->stats.rx_bytes += skb->len;
	memset(ATM_SKB(skb), 0, sizeof(struct atm_skb_data));
	netif_rx(skb);
}

void clip_push(struct atm_vcc *vcc,struct sk_buff *skb)
{
    struct clip_vcc *clip_vcc = CLIP_VCC(vcc);

    DPRINTK("clip push\n");
    if (!skb)
    {
	clip_vcc_remove(clip_vcc);
	return;
    }
    atm_return(vcc, skb->truesize);
    skb->dev = clip_vcc->entry ? clip_vcc->entry->neigh->dev : clip_devs;
    /* clip_vcc->entry == NULL if we don't have an IP address yet */
    if (!skb->dev)
    {
	dev_kfree_skb_any(skb);
	return;
    }
    ATM_SKB(skb)->vcc = vcc;
    skb->mac.raw = skb->data;
    if (!clip_vcc->encap || skb->len < RFC1483LLC_LEN || memcmp(skb->data,
	llc_oui, sizeof(llc_oui))) skb->protocol = htons(ETH_P_IP);
    else
    {
	skb->protocol = ((u16 *) skb->data)[3];
	skb_pull(skb, RFC1483LLC_LEN);
	if (skb->protocol == htons(ETH_P_ARP))
	{
	    PRIV(skb->dev)->stats.rx_packets++;
	    PRIV(skb->dev)->stats.rx_bytes += skb->len;
	    clip_arp_rcv(skb);
	    return;
	}
    }
    clip_vcc->last_use = jiffies;
    PRIV(skb->dev)->stats.rx_packets++;
    PRIV(skb->dev)->stats.rx_bytes += skb->len;
    netif_rx(skb);
}
